I am a full-time student who enjoys working out and eating healthy. The trouble is I also enjoy sitting around and eating fast food!
About 7 years ago I lost 20 pounds through calorie counting. Over the years despite my best efforts (and I mean it here) I have gained 10 of those pounds back. I have been working hard to lose them again but in a way that will fit into my lifestyle.
I tend to make good choices when I am out at dinner or at someone's house. But when I'm stressed/tired/upset/or have been "cued" all day by food I tend to snack on things in the house and it's hard to stop eating until I feel full. Often that's enough to keep the weight on.
I would really love to feel in control of food again. I'm trying to stick to a caloric range and eat healthy foods. I love sweets and find that when I eat them I just want more so I'm trying to say "no" to all dessert. I know that's hard and I expect that I won't be perfect but so far so good.
